3028-SpringBoot+MyBatis+Shiro+Thymeleaf的后臺管理系統源碼 源代碼
SpringBoot2+Layui2.5.6+Thymeleaf++Shiro+MybatisPlus 研發的權限(RBAC)及內容管理系統,致力于做更簡潔的后臺管理框架,包含系統管理、代碼生成、權限管理、站點、廣告、布局、字段、配置等一系列常用的模塊,整套系統一鍵生成所有模塊(包括前端UI),一鍵實現CRUD,簡化了傳統手動抒寫重復性代碼的工作。 同時,框架提供長大量常規組件,如上傳單圖、上傳多圖、上傳文件、下拉選擇、復選框按鈕、單選按鈕,城市選擇、富文本編輯器、權限顆粒度控制等高頻使用的組件,代碼簡介,使用方便,節省了大量重復性的勞動,降低了開發成本,提高了整體開發效率,整體開發效率提交80%以上,JavaWeb框架專注于為中小企業提供最佳的行業基礎后臺框架解決方案,執行效率、擴展性、穩定性值得信賴,操作體驗流暢,使用非常優化,歡迎大家使用及進行二次開發。
- 模塊化:全新的架構和模塊化的開發機制,便于靈活擴展和二次開發。
- 模型/欄目/分類信息體系:通過欄目和模型綁定,以及不同的模型類型,不同欄目可以實現差異化的功能,輕松實現諸如資訊、下載、討論和圖片等功能。通過分類信息和欄目綁定,可以自動建立索引表,輕松實現復雜的信息檢索。
- SpringBoot2 + Layui開發出來的框架。
- 支持SQLServer、MySQL、Oracle、PostgreSQL、SQLite等多數據庫類型。模塊化設計,層次結構清晰。
- AUTH權限認證,操作權限控制精密細致,對所有管理鏈接都進行權限驗證,可控制到導航菜單、功能按鈕。提高開發效率及質量。
- 常用類封裝,日志、緩存、驗證、字典、文件(本地、七牛云)。等等,目前兼容瀏覽器(Chrome、Firefox、360瀏覽器等)
- 適用范圍:可以開發OA、ERP、BPM、CRM、WMS、TMS、MIS、BI、電商平臺后臺、物流管理系統、快遞管理系統、教務管理系統等各類管理軟件。
功能特性
- 嚴謹規范: 提供一套有利于團隊協作的結構設計、編碼、數據等規范。
- 高效靈活: 清晰的分層設計、鉤子行為擴展機制,解耦設計更能靈活應對需求變更。
- 嚴謹安全: 清晰的系統執行流程,嚴謹的異常檢測和安全機制,詳細的日志統計,為系統保駕護航。
- 組件化: 完善的組件化設計,豐富的表單組件,讓開發列表和表單更得心應手。無需前端開發,省時省力。
- 簡單上手快: 結構清晰、代碼規范、在開發快速的同時還兼顧性能的極致追求。
- 自身特色: 權限管理、組件豐富、第三方應用多、分層解耦化設計和先進的設計思想。
- 高級進階: 分布式、負載均衡、集群、Redis、分庫分表。
- 命令行: 命令行功能,一鍵管理應用擴展。
- 基于SpringBoot 簡化了大量項目配置和maven依賴,讓您更專注于業務開發,獨特的分包方式,代碼多而不亂。
- 利用Thymeleaf模板引擎 對前臺頁面進行封裝和拆分,使臃腫的html代碼變得簡潔,更加易維護。
- JS封裝 對常用js插件進行二次封裝,使js代碼變得簡潔,更加易維護。
- 參數配置 靈活控制常用功能的開關,無需重啟項目即可生效,實時刷新。
1、系統登錄
2、系統歡迎頁
3、人員管理
4、圖片裁剪
5、角色權限配置
6、職級管理
7、崗位管理
8、部門管理
9、菜單管理
10、代碼生成
11、網站配置
12、通知公告
13、消息模板
14、系統配置
15、操作日志
16、商品信息
17、商品SKU
18、框架結構
更新說明